Latest Patents
Among her latest innovations is a patented device titled "Fluid Dose, Flow and Coagulation Sensor for Medical Instrument." This instrument is designed to determine characteristics of biological fluids or controls. It features a sophisticated assembly that includes a radiation-reflective surface, a primary radiation source, and a detector to measure the radiation reflected from the surface. The accompanying cuvette is designed with two opposed transparent walls, allowing for precise interactions between the radiation and the biological sample. The device is engineered to ensure that any sample reaches a defined point within the cuvette, facilitating highly accurate diagnostics.
